JUST IN: Another Nigeria’s football legend battling for life in hospital •PHOTOS

A top member of the history-making Nigeria’s national team, the Green Eagles (now Super Eagles) and former coach of the Falcons, Kadiri Ikhana, has been “gravely ill” and was rushed to the Intensive Care Unit of a specialist hospital in Auchi, Edo State, last week.

A colleague of the football legend, Segun Odegbami, disclosed this in a post late last night on his social media page sighted by The Frontier.

According “Mathematical Odegbami”, after spending three agonising days on sick bed, “Kawawa” (as Kadiri Ikhana was nicknamed in his hay days in the national squad) “miraculously” bounced back to life and was discharged after receiving treatment and undergoing full medical tests with all his medical bills settled by the Edo State government.

The post read: “Details on Kadiri Ikhana!

“I need to put this out before I sleep tonight in order to clear the air on the state of things with Kadiri’s health. I have his blessing to do so.

“That ‘Kawawa’ is back on his feet is true and nothing short of a miracle.

“Yesterday, Kadiri Ikhana, MON, my Green Eagles colleague that I reported was gravely ill last week, was kept in the ICU of Irrua Specialist Teaching Hospital for 3 days. He recovered quickly and was discharged after receiving treatment and undergoing full medical tests.

“All his medical bills were settled by the Edo State government.

“This morning, I spoke to him. The preliminary medical report of the various tests conducted was handed over to him, and he was asked to report back to the hospital in 3 weeks time for further tests.

“He assures me that he is getting better everyday, even as he still ‘wears’ a catheter underneath his robes, and is on some very serious medications.

“He was cheerful and very grateful to all those that came to support him morally, physically, financially and spiritually.

“He wants me to thank all Nigerians for their shower of love and prayers.

“This morning, with the approval of his elder brother, his sisters, and some of his children that are with him now, he tells me he is temporarily leaving Auchi and moving straight to Abuja to get better rest, and to continue with his treatment.

“As I write this, close to midnight, Kadiri has arrived Abuja safely.

“In the picture taken just before noon today, Kadiri is standing next to his eldest sister and her husband (Pastor and Mrs Jonathan Abioye) in Lokoja, on his way to Abuja.

“On behalf of the entire Ikhana family, Kadiri’s siblings and his children (abroad and in Nigeria, that have all being in touch with me), we thank the Creator of the Universe, the Government of Edo State, his friends, particularly Shettima, Hon Austin Braimoh, Chief Peter Dunia, and several other concerned Nigerians that rose up to support and pray for him,” Odegbami said.

The Frontier reports that five Nigerian sports heroes, including former Green Eagles Captain, Christian Chukwu, have died in the past six months.

A special event tagged, ‘Night of Tributes’, has been planned to honour these heroes who did the country proud in their lifetime.

The event which will hold in Lagos on Sunday, August 28, 2025 is sponsored by Air Peace.
